Types of Doctors in English | Types of Specialist Doctors

There are many types of doctors in the world, each specializing in different areas of medicine to address various health needs. General Practitioner (GP) are like the all-around healthcare experts. They can treat lots of different things, from colds to aches and pains. Pediatricians are like GPs, but they only take care of kids, from babies to teenagers. Then you have surgeons. They’re the doctors who do operations. If you need surgery, you’ll see a surgeon. Cardiologists are heart doctors. If you have a problem with your heart, they’re the ones to see. These are just a few examples, and there are many more specialties in the medical field. in this article we will explain some of the most common types of doctors and what they do.



Types of specialist doctors

Types of doctorsWhat they do

Neurologist

Specializes in disorders of the nervous system (brain, spine).

Radiologist

Interprets medical images (X-rays, MRIs).

Surgeon

Performs surgical operations.

Dentist

Cares for teeth and gums.

Cardiologist

Treats heart and blood vessel diseases.

Gynecologist

Deals with women’s reproductive health.

Urologist

Treats urinary tract and male reproductive system issues.

General Practitioner (GP) / Family Doctor

Provides primary healthcare for all ages.

Pathologist

Studies diseases through lab tests.

Plastic Surgeon

Performs cosmetic or reconstructive surgery.

Neurosurgeon

Performs surgery on the brain and spine.

Occupational Therapist

Helps patients improve daily living skills.

Allergist

Deals with allergies and immune system issues.

Psychiatrist

Specializes in mental health.

Dermatologist

Treats skin conditions.

Oncologist

Specializes in cancer treatment.

Nephrologist

Treats kidney diseases.

Orthopedic Surgeon

Specializes in bone and joint surgery.

Speech-Language Pathologist

Addresses speech and communication disorders.

Clinical Psychologist

Specialist in psychological assessment and therapy.

Infectious Disease Specialist

Treats infections and diseases caused by pathogens.

Anesthesiologist

Administers anesthesia during surgery.

Addiction Specialist

Treats substance abuse and addiction.

Emergency Medicine Physician

Treats patients in emergency situations.

Pulmonologist

Specializes in lung and respiratory conditions.

Pediatrician

Specializes in the care of children and adolescents.

Hematologist

Specializes in blood disorders.

Geriatrician

Specialist in elderly care.

Rheumatologist

Deals with joint and autoimmune diseases.

Ophthalmologist

Focuses on eye care and vision.

Endocrinologist

Treats hormone-related issues.

Otolaryngologist

Treats ear, nose, and throat disorders.

Cardiothoracic Surgeon

Operates on the heart and chest.

Gastroenterologist

Treats digestive system disorders.
